What is the density of an object that has a volume of 89.6 mL and a mass of 13.57 g?

Respuesta :

Stephen46
Stephen46 Stephen46
  • 22-09-2020

Answer:

The answer is

0.15 g/mL

Explanation:

The density of a substance can be found by using the formula

[tex]density = \frac{mass}{volume} [/tex]

From the question

mass of object = 13.57 g

volume = 89.6 mL

The density is

[tex]density = \frac{13.57}{89.6} \\ = 0.15145089285714...[/tex]

We have the final answer as

0.15 g/mL
